WebAug 16, 2024 · Flatfeet can occur when the arches don't develop during childhood. It can also develop later in life after an injury or from the simple wear-and-tear stresses of age. Flatfeet is usually painless. If you aren't having pain, no treatment is necessary. Lifestyle and home remedies.
